God’s Purpose

God’s plans and purposes have been formed from all eternity, and within Himself, for He is immutable, omniscience and omnipotent depending on and receiving counsel from no one (Isa. 46:10, Ps. 33:11, Pro. 19:21). God has such absolute control over all things that His knowledge of what will be must proceed from his purpose of that it shall be. That is unless He is reduced to simply a spectator watching hopelessly in the sense that no one should ever pray for help for He cannot help or intervene. Purpose cannot be from mere observation of nature, for He gives that nature, however nature can and has been corrupted. Nonetheless this corruption of nature could have been prevented if He so chose. Every purpose comes from God’s Holy nature and in His Holy nature He will perfectly judge the unbelieving displaying His Holy prefect justice and wrath (Pro. 16:4, 1 Pet. 2:8). These plans to carry out His purposes include all things whatsoever will come to pass; not somethings, but all things; not all things in general, but all things in particular.
